THOMAS HUBBLING LAID TO REST MONDAY AT SHELDON

Thomas Hubbling died at his home in Birmingham, Michigan, last Wednesday afternoon, following an illness of leukemia. He became ill in July and after spending about a week in a hospital in Detroit, returned home where his mother and wife cared for him until his death.

Funeral services were held Monday from the Community Building in Sheldon with Clyde Johnson officiating. Burial was made in East Lawn Cemetery in Sheldon.

Thomas Hubbling was born in Hull on June 23, 1933, the son of William and Alice (Van Zanten) Hubbling. Her spent his entire life in Hull. He attended the local schools, graduating from the local Public High School in 1950. The following summer he was married to Miss Edna Beyer, daughter of Mrs. Tillie Beyer of Sheldon. In October of 1950 the young couple left for Michigan where he was employed by the Dearborn Motor Company. Shortly after Thomas became ill, the couple was blessed with a son, Terry William, now eight weeks old.

Those who survive are his wife and son; parents; three sisters, Mrs. Keith Bohn and Mrs. Leonard Dye, both of Los Angeles, California, and Mrs. Herb Everhart of Fargo, North Dakota; and a host of other relatives and friends.
